What is the CEAG C-101068 Bus Backplane?
The CEAG C-101068 Bus Backplane is a high-performance communication and connectivity module utilized in industrial and marine automation systems. It serves as the backbone for a control panel or a PLC setup where various electronic modules, relays, I/O boards, and safety equipment can be connected and communicate effectively.
Backplanes such as the C-101068 offer stable electrical paths, signal routing, and mounting support for various components, ensuring reliable operation in demanding environments.
CEAG, a brand synonymous with hazardous area electrical equipment, builds backplanes that can handle the harsh marine atmospheres, vibration, humidity, and changes in temperature. Backplanes are ideal for offshore platforms, ships, and industrial plants.
